How discount dental plans differ from traditional insurance:
Instant Savings: When you are on a subscription plan, you get yourself a 10% to 60% off. You only pay the dentist immediately for their services, and there are no hidden costs.

For instance, you will need a procedure that typically charges $280. As a member of the discount plan, you are entitled to a 60% discount on this procedure.

Therefore, you will only fork out $ 120 to have your dental care fixed ($ 300 – 60% = $ 120). No extra service fees will be placed. This subsidized rate allows you to immediately acquire affordable dental care.

No documentation issues: With traditional insurance plan, there is a long waiting period that you must undergo while the insurance company determines whether or not you meet the criteria for coverage. This is known as the underwriting period.

There is no long underwriting period with a reduction plan. Your regular membership becomes active within three days from the time you sign up for the discount network. If you want an insurance for your family members, they will be insured at the same time as you.

No monthly bills: There are no monthly payments to pay for. After you have enrolled in your discount plan, you’ll be insured for a all year round.

No deductions: There is no deductible to pay before your benefits are applied. When you are a member of the network, you are fully qualified to receive member savings. The dental professionals offer their services to members at a significantly reduced rate.

Tactics to lower your costly dental care

Having cosmetic dentistry and dental care in various parts Glyndon Minnesota and all over the world, especially in developed countries can be outrageously expensive irrespective of having access to some type of dental coverage.

In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) found that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 did not have teeth left. In 2010, virtually 45 million Americans lacked dental insurance plan, based on data from the US federal agency CDC.

Many people with an average revenue and without insurance avoid their dentist consultations due to the substantial prices associated with pain.

However, delaying the required dental care or control may expose them to more expensive and longer-term dental treatments. It is understandable that oral and dental problems can aggravate a person’s oral health if not treated immediately.

If you need dental treatment or surgery, but are afraid of the heavy dentist’s charge, following helpful tips can help you save funds on your dental treatment.

Listed here are helpful tips for minimizing the cost of dental treatment for the insured and the uninsured.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dentist may suggest a dental x-ray on your initial visit, a scheduled check-up, or a return for treatment.

But the American Dental Association (ADA) suggests that the frequency of visits to the dentist’s X-ray chair be determined by the current state of the patient’s oral health.

Thus, if you have good oral health, you simply do not need tooth x-rays at every appointment to the dentist.

If you take an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save big money, however it will also prevent you from being in contact with possibly damaging X-rays.

Use negotiation: One other way to lessen the cost of your dental care is to speak with your dentist about payment choices during the initial consultation.

After getting a clear notion of what will or will not be included in the dentist’s fees, you can claim a discount on the dental charge.

Your medical provider and dental center can offer you various payment options. Do not be afraid to pay your dental bills every month or quarterly.

Exchange: It may sound crazy, but you can have free dentistry through the barter system. Patients with various professional skills and services, such as carpentry or website development, can modify their dental treatment services.

For instance, you can make an online site for your dentist or offer plumbing, mechanics or any other facility in return for the cost of dental treatment.

Seeking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To boost the size of your dental savings, take into consideration doing your dental treatment at a dental institution, where dental procedures will be performed by students under the supervision of qualified dental professionals at a portion of what you would spend in the medical clinic of a private dental professional.

Brush and floss every day: More notably, if you want to get a better price, you should pay attention to your dental health.

Remember to brush your teeth twice daily or after mealtime and floss at least one time a day to avoid the risk of oral problems. Lower your sugar consumption to reduce your dental problems.

Dental tips for healthy teeth

Dental care is really important for healthy teeth. This element of dental health is necessary since it contributes significantly to the general health.

Even though regular visit with a dentist is a brilliant approach to get the info you need about appropriate dental care, minor alterations to your diet and oral care routine can minimize your time spent at the dentist.

By practicing appropriate dental care, you’ll avoid stinky breath, gum ailment, enhance your general health, and save cash on expensive dental treatments. Here are several suggestions on dental treatment that, if followed, will help you keep healthy teeth that can last a long time.

Floss and brush

Clean and healthy teeth are the beginning of dental health. Routine use of dental floss and brushing of teeth is crucial to keep your gums and teeth healthy and healthy. Remember to brush your teeth two times a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ps avoid cavities.

Do not be in a hurry. Instead, take the time to brush teeth. Don’t forget to use a toothbrush that matches the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ush must be soft and well rounded. Additionally, clean the tongue in order to avoid stinky breath and make certain to replace your brush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is also essential. Flossing helps you reach the rigid spaces between your teeth and below the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th carefully with floss and do not skimp.

If you have trouble flossing between your teeth, use waxed dental floss. Be as careful as possible when flossing to avoid harming your gums. Also, take into account giving d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Refrain from sugary food products because too much-refined sugar increases the growth of the plaque. Ensure you drink and eat healthy foods, like low-fat dairy foods, whole wheat, and green veggies.

Drink lots of water to stay hydrated. Avoid carbonated dr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m teeth.

Don’t use cigarettes and tobacco products because they trigger gum illness and oral cancer. It must be kept in mind that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as vital as flossing and brushing your teeth.
